Diaper cakes, or towel cakes?

Natalie Leal’s new business serves both of the above.  Ray’s Flower’s and Gifts, at 1016 Ralston Road, Machesney Park, carries fresh flowers, plants, and gifts — including the “cakes.”

The “diaper cakes” — with the “cake” part made of diapers and the decor of washcloths, t-shirts and bottles — are sold as baby gifts. The “towel cakes” — made of, you guessed it, towels — are for wedding or anniversary gifts. They’re modeled on 12-inch bases like real layer cakes, said Leal, and can be custom made in the couple’s colors or with their registered gift towels.

Leal just moved to the Rock River Valley a year ago from Wyoming, and opened her shop in October. This is her first time owning a flower shop, but she comes by it honestly: Her mother was a florist and her dad Ray was the “green thumb lawn guy.’  Ray passed away two years ago, and Leal named her new business in his honor.
